Las Vegas, NV


Mixed Feelings - 9/24/2012
I like Vegas in a lot of respects but dislike it in other respects.

Likes:

Weather - don't have to worry about hurricanes, tornados etc. We have flooding every once in a while. It’s hot but only 3 months out of the year and with the dryness, it doesn’t feel bad. 100 is quite bearable.

Dining – Lots of restaurants and buffets and all price ranges.

Entertainment – A lot to do and all hours of the day - plays, shows, comedy shows, live music, gambling, bowling, bingo etc.

Outdoors – You have the mountains (skiing close by), Lake Mead and Red Rock Canyon that are all beautiful. I would boat on the lake but no way swim in it. It’s filthy. Last time I went there were dirty diapers on the beach! YUCK

Shopping – Abundance of shopping and several outlet malls.

People – I find most people to be very nice and friendly.

Traffic – Traffic is “ok” but it all depends on where you came from. Compared to L.A., it’s a breeze and it definitely doesn’t take that long to get to any part of town. If you are coming from a small town, traffic will probably be horrible to you.

Bugs – very few! Not many mosquitoes. I can’t remember the last time I saw one although they say we have some. No fleas (too hot for them). We have water roaches and in certain areas they have scorpions (I haven’t seen any in over 10 years!). Hardly any flies. You can sit outside and not worry about getting eaten alive.

Hospitals – getting better hospitals. Many complain about the care but we are getting more high quality care centers.

Dislikes:

Crime – high crime everywhere! It’s gotten almost as bad as L.A. and a lot of the L.A. gangs come here for the weekend.

Schools – I don’t have kids but the people that I know that do say the schools are terrible.

Weather –I have this in both categories. Boring!!! I’m tired of the sun. I would like some rain and clouds occasionally. We can go 6-7 months without rain. It is also sporadic. It could be raining 1 mile away and sunny where you are. People in offices run to the window when it rains! It’s so funny!

Doesn’t cool down at night. It can still be 100+ late into the evenings during certain months. No opening windows in the evenings.

Additional Comments:

The housing market is horrible here and jobs are scare but hopefully that will turn-around within the next few years.

Utilities can be expensive, especially in the summer with the air conditioning.

Location – You aren’t far from Mesquite, St. George, Brian Head and Zion. You can also spend a weekend (maybe a long one) at Bryce and the Grand Canyon. San Diego is 5+ hrs and L.A. is 4-4.5 hrs away. However, that’s about it. I feel pretty secluded here. You can only visit the places I listed a certain amount of times before it gets boring.

All is all, it’s an ok place to live but if you like seasons (or any kind of weather variation) and greenery, it wouldn’t be the place for you. I wouldn’t want to raise children here.
